草庐IT

传递消息

全部标签

javascript - 如何从 Firebase Cloud Function 在 Google Pub/Sub 中发布消息?

我编写了一个函数来接收http请求并发送电子邮件。但是,我想接收一个http请求并发送一个pub消息。问题是文档不清楚。我该怎么做?这是我的实际代码。exports.weeklyEmail=functions.https.onRequest((req,res)=>{constemail='****@gmail.com'console.log('Sendinge-mail')constmailOptions={to:email,from:'****@alunos.utfpr.edu.br',subject:'Teste',text:'Conteudodoemail'}mailTransp

javascript - .bind(this) 是按引用传递还是按值传递?

我在某处创建了一个函数并将它绑定(bind)到this以便我可以使用父block的this的含义作为this的值>在函数内。例如:varfoo=function(){//somestuffinvolvingotherstuff}.bind(this);我作为参数传递给bind的this是按引用还是按值传递的?因此,如果稍后在外部代码块中更改this对象的参数,然后调用foo,foo将使用this在我调用bind时的值,或者在我调用foo时的值? 最佳答案 SoifIchangetheparametersofthethisobject

javascript - 在 2 个 React DOM 之间传递数据

在一个网站中,我有多个react渲染元素。我想在这两个单独的元素之间传递数据。在2个元素之间传递数据的可能选项是什么ReactDOM.render(,document.getElementById('header'));ReactDOM.render(,document.getElementById('sidebar'));我想在这些元素之间有一个单一的数据存储。就像我在一个组件中获取数据,我希望所有元素(在所有ReactDOM中)都可以访问该数据。那么可能的选择是什么?编辑:由于要求,我无法将它们合并到同一个根组件中。只有部分页面处于react状态,其他部分仍在HTML/Jquery

javascript - 如何将参数传递给模块模式以覆盖 JavaScript 中的默认值 [私有(private)属性]?

我正在阅读这篇文章http://www.klauskomenda.com/code/javascript-programming-patterns/#revealing并且想知道我是否可以传递参数来覆盖私有(private)属性。//revealingmodulepatternvaranchorChange4=function(){//thiswillbeaprivatepropertyvarconfig={colors:["#F63","#CC0","#CFF"]}//thiswillbeapublicmethodvarinit=function(){varself=this;//a

javascript - 如何使用 href 和 onclick 函数传递参数

我想在点击时传递参数,首先我有这个并且工作正常:Ilike|$("a[rel^='like']").click(function(){$.ajax({...});但我不知道如何将参数传递给该函数,所以我这样做:Ilike最后,在我的Javascript中我有这个简单的功能:functioncap(para1,para2){alert('here');}但我得到这个错误:ReferenceError:capisnotdefined有什么想法吗? 最佳答案 解决方案是使用dataattributes:Ilikefunctioncap(p

javascript - 异步 - 传递变量并保留上下文

如果你有以下代码:varasyncConfig={};vara,b;for(vari=0;i如何将变量a和b的值传递给func以便当async.auto(asyncConfig)在for循环之后执行,a和b的上下文被保留?(每次执行func时,a和b的上下文不同。)提前致谢! 最佳答案 varasyncConfig={};vara,b;for(vari=0;i 关于javascript-异步-传递变量并保留上下文,我们在StackOverflow上找到一个类似的问题:

javascript - 使用 Rook 包将文件名从 javascript 传递给 R

在R函数中,我使用fileName作为参数来读取和处理该文件中存在的csv数据。我使用rook包将R与javascript集成。在javascript中,我使用以下代码获取导入文件的文件名。functionimportPortfolioFunction(arg){varf=document.getElementById('importPfForm');varfileName=f.datafile.value;$.ajax({type:"POST",url:'http://localhost:'+portNo+'/custom/Ralgotree/hBasedFileImport?fil

javascript - Angular拖放——如何给onStart回调函数传递参数

情况:我有一个使用angulardraganddrop的应用程序.除一件事外,一切正常。我需要在onStart回调函数中传递一个参数,但我不知道如何传递。我四处搜索并尝试了几种可能性但没有成功。该函数本身正在运行,已被调用并正确执行,我唯一的问题是向它传递一个参数。代码:在这个例子中,我做了一个尝试。{{item.title}}问题:如何在angulardraganddrop的回调函数中传递参数?非常感谢! 最佳答案 你不需要传入参数event和ui,它们是前2个默认参数。替换...onStart:'set_board_item_i

javascript - Socket.IO 消息不更新 Angular 变量

我有一个socket.io客户端-服务器设置,在客户端上运行AngularJS。//Server.jsvario=require('socket.io')(server);io.on('connection',function(socket){socket.on('message',function(msg){//console.log(msg);console.log(msg);io.emit('message',msg);});});正如观察到的那样,它本质上会发出一个message事件,其中的数据存储在变量msg中。然后我有以下客户端代码。varcontainer=angular

javascript - 防止 WebSocket 中第一条接收到的消息理论上丢失

服务器端的代码在连接打开后立即发送一条消息(它向客户端发送初始配置/问候语)。以下代码在客户端:varsock=newWebSocket(url);sock.addEventListener('error',processError);sock.addEventListener('close',finish);sock.addEventListener('message',processMessage);我担心会丢失来自服务器的第一个与配置/问候相关的消息。理论上没有什么可以阻止它在message之前被接收到事件处理程序已设置。另一方面,实际上我从未想过。和AFAIKJavaScrip